    Sometime between later February and the summer of 1974, I was eleven years old, and I was in the music department of Woolworth's in Cleveland, Ohio (yes, they actually had a music department in Woolworth's back then--it was a lot like, say, Target is now). They had an endcap display of the first KISS album--so the cover was right in your face as you walked down that aisle.

    My mom used to regularly buy me albums back then--I was a pretty spoiled kid--and I told her that I wanted "the album with the clowns on the cover." I had no idea what it was going to sound like. I just liked the absurdity of the cover--I liked the idea of a bunch of clowns as a spoof of the Meet the Beatles cover. I've always loved absurdism. I figured that if the music was even half as entertaining as the cover I'd have made a good choice.

    I ended up loving them right away, and I've been a big KISS fan ever since.
